Step into the soulful world of R&B with the captivating duo known as JS, also fondly referred to as the Johnson Sisters. Originating from the vibrant streets of Los Angeles, California, their musical saga is one of talent, faith, and artistic evolution.

The journey of JS, composed of the talented siblings Kim Johnson and Kandy Johnson, began with gospel music. Their harmonious voices first graced the church, setting the stage for a career that would soon flourish beyond the sanctuary's walls. Their gospel renditions not only warmed the pews but also captured the hearts of audiences across the country as they toured with gospel legends like Andrae Crouch and Shirley Caesar.

Garnering more attention, the duo made remarkable TV appearances on shows such as Ally McBeal and The Oprah Winfrey Show, reaching an even wider audience. In 2001, they came under the wing of R&B royalty, The Isley Brothers, contributing to albums like Eternal (2001) and Body Kiss (2003). JS's own flavor and vocal prowess shone through, leading to the release of their debut album, Ice Cream, in 2003, which introduced hit songs like "Ice Cream" and "Love Angel" to the world.

JS's collaboration with The Isley Brothers on the single "Busted" from the album Body Kiss further solidified their mark in the industry. With these musical achievements and their association with Dreamworks label, JS's influence on the R&B genre was undeniable.
